Traveling with Sports Gear


If your vacation plans include hitting the golf course, remember that fertilizers on courses can trigger explosive trace-detection equipment. Clean your clubs thoroughly, pack them in a suitable travel bag, and consider leaving the bag unlocked.

For scuba divers, note that scuba tanks are not allowed on commercial flights. It's best to ship them or rent one at your destination. Keep in mind that fishing tackle and sports gear, like bats and lacrosse sticks, must be checked.

Packing Essentials


When packing essentials like sunscreen or bug repellent, you can usually include them in either checked or carry-on bags. However, always check with your airline regarding aerosol canisters, as some may be flammable. If bringing back foods from your trip, be cautious?"certain items could prompt luggage screening. Pack food in your carry-on to avoid delays, and verify local restrictions on fruits and vegetables.

Smart Packing Strategies


Opt for TSA-approved locks and avoid overpacking. Federal Security Screeners may need to open and inspect your bags; overstuffed bags can cause delays. Using plastic bags or packing cubes can keep small items organized.

Protecting Valuables


Capture memories with photos and videos, but keep undeveloped film in your carry-on to prevent damage from checked baggage screening. Always have your passport, boarding pass, and ID readily available. Consider packing a foldable carry bag for any additional purchases you make.

General Packing Tips


- Avoid prohibited items.
- Keep undeveloped film in carry-on baggage and request a hand inspection if your bag will pass through the X-ray machine multiple times.
- Limit yourself to one carry-on and one personal item, such as a laptop, purse, small backpack, briefcase, or camera case.
- Ensure all luggage is tagged with identification inside and outside.
